The property, officially referred to as The Beach, is positioned on the eastern waterfront edge of Jersey City and will house 336 units.</p><p>Leasing has officially launched for the property, including a small portion of below-market-rate rentals. All residences will have amenities designed by K&amp;Co, the same company that worked on the spaces within the <a href="https://newyorkyimby.com/category/626-1st-avenue">American Copper Buildings</a>.</p><p>The building will feature 38 studios, 134 one-bedrooms, 129 two-bedrooms, 35 three-bedrooms, and two four-bedroom homes, with rents ranging from $2,510 to upward of $6,645 per month. A few will come with private outdoor terraces.</p><p></p><p><a href="https://newyorkyimby.com/2021/05/lefrak-organization-reveals-rentals-at-the-beach-700-washington-boulevard-in-jersey-city.html" title="https://newyorkyimby.com/2021/05/lefrak-organization-reveals-rentals-at-the-beach-700-washington-boulevard-in-jersey-city.html" rel="noopener external">https://newyorkyimby.com/2021/05/lefra ... evard-in-jersey-city.html</a></p> Tue, 04 May 2021 03:03:10 -0500 http://jclist.com/modules/newbb/viewtopic.php?post_id=440543 Re: Construction by the Holland Tunnel ventilation shafts? Mon, 18 Jan 2016 23:44:16 -0500 http://jclist.com/modules/newbb/viewtopic.php?post_id=395402 Re: Lots of Police/Detectives in front of Fussy Friends Tonight [by On_The_3rd] http://jclist.com/modules/newbb/viewtopic.php?post_id=394147 Newport::Lots of Police/Detectives in front of Fussy Friends Tonight<br> Oops, just saw the other thread, please disregard.<br><br><a href="http://jclist.com/modules/newbb/viewtopic.php?post_id=393875" title="http://jclist.com/modules/newbb/viewtopic.php?post_id=393875" rel="noopener external">http://jclist.com/modules/newbb/viewtopic.php?post_id=393875</a><br> Wed, 23 Dec 2015 20:21:23 -0500 http://jclist.com/modules/newbb/viewtopic.php?post_id=394147 Re: Parking enforcement in Newport area [by alexj7] http://jclist.com/modules/newbb/viewtopic.php?post_id=393173 Newport::Parking enforcement in Newport area<br> Some roads in Newport are private and some are owned by the city. You can tell because there is only metered parking in the private areas. They want people to pay for a meter or park in their garages. Jersey City maintained areas have normal permit/2 hour parking.<br><br>Jersey City parking authority shouldn't be booting on first offense. They don't usually bother unless you have unpaid tickets.<br><br>Newport is different. I have the impression they boot immediately. I never see cars with tickets but no boot. Probably because they have limited means of going after unpaid tickets. They do seem very quick at responding since they always have people driving around.
